Position Objective

Oversee, manage, and ensure compliance of a caseload of clients alongside other Waiver Program Manager(s). Provide leadership to Direct Support Professionals and ensure practices are in place to meet client s needs. Provide support and advocacy for individuals receiving services through the Indiana Medicaid Waiver.

Job Description

Waiver Program Managers play a key role in supporting individuals served through Sky Point’s programs. They are responsible for maintaining accurate client files, meeting regularly with clients and staff, and ensuring each client’s needs and goals are being met. Responsibilities include training, supervising, and supporting Direct Support Professionals (DSPs) to deliver meaningful, person-centered services aligned with each client’s PCISP. Waiver Program Managers help foster a supportive, compliant, and engaging environment that promotes quality of care and meaningful outcomes for the individuals we serve.
